URL link pasting without the link "helper"

Context

I don’t know if this is currently possible, but I would like to be able to paste in URLs without the UI converting the clipboard into a rich-markdown URL i.e. URL.

This is mostly helpful when I already know the link title I have in mind, and I have already got a [TITLE], and thus just want to type a ( followed by the (raw) URL followed by ) to complete.

Workaround

This is not a hard blocker, more a speed thing. Currently I’d need to spend a few seconds removing additional text since Dynalist auto-adds more text than is necessary.

Interestingly, I can also paste a copied URL into a simple text editor like tyke, which then prevents Dynalist from inserting the URL as a rich-URL. I’d love to be made aware of an easy workaround to prevent markdown formatting, if that’s a better solution.

Another workaround is to use the “paste raw” keyboard shortcut if your OS supports it. For example, on Windows I use Ctrl-Shift-V to paste the plain URL without any markup.

And the hotkey on mac is called “unformatted paste” or “paste and match style” or “paste and match formatting”.

On my mac it is Command-Shift-V

It’s the same as pasting to a plain text editor but you dont need that step
